Smurfit-Stone senior vice president and CFO John Murphy resigns

By Caroline Salls

Pittsburgh, Feb. 25 - Smurfit-Stone Container Corp.'s senior vice president and chief financial officer, John Murphy has resigned, effective immediately, according to a company news release.

The company said Murphy intends to pursue other interests.

Chairman and chief executive officer Patrick J. Moore will lead the finance organization until a permanent successor to Murphy is named.

Moore said in the release that Murphy, who joined Smurfit-Stone in May 2009, "was instrumental in arranging [the company's] exit financing and has provided important leadership through the process."

Smurfit-Stone, a Chicago-based manufacturer of paperboard and paper-based packaging, filed for bankruptcy on Jan. 26, 2009 in the U.S. Bankruptcy Court for the District of Delaware. Its Chapter 11 case number is 09-10235.
